This afternoon was kind of a bummer..fresh off the sale of mine and finding a sweet LWB with all options in TX..just to find the Toyota dealership that has it failed to disclose massive paint work..carfax was clean (I know..carfaux is BS anyway) but with my broker running an experian Autocheck on it and me digging around in the service history via myLexus and a call to the dealers that has serviced it gave me the 411 on the car..it was trashed and bootlegged repaired by a non approved Lexus repair facility to where Lexus wouldn't certify it so it went to auction..ending up at the Toyota dealership. So..doing homework pays off..car looked great but it was Janet Reno in a Kim Kardashian costume my friends.

My broker is hunting for one with auction while I look online..patience will pay off!
